在使用GitHub进行版本控制和项目管理的过程中,有时需要更改项目的名称。无论是因为项目方向的变化,还是为了更好地符合项目内容,更改项目名称是一个常见的需求。本篇文章将详细讲解如何在GitHub上更改项目名称,包括具体的步骤、注意事项以及常见问题解答。
一、为什么需要更改GitHub项目名称?
更改GitHub项目名称的原因有很多,主要包括:
- 项目方向变化:当项目的目标或功能发生变化时,更改名称以反映这些变化是必要的。
- 提高可读性:选择一个更具描述性的名称,可以帮助其他开发者更好地理解项目的用途。
- 避免混淆:如果你的项目与其他项目名称相似,修改名称可以减少混淆。
二、更改GitHub项目名称的步骤
在GitHub上更改项目名称的过程相对简单。以下是具体步骤:
- 登录到你的GitHub账户。
- 进入你想更改名称的项目仓库页面。
- 点击页面上方的 Settings(设置)选项。
- 在 Repository Name(仓库名称)框中输入新的项目名称。
- 点击 Rename(重命名)按钮。
- 确认更改后,你的项目名称就会被更新。
三、更改项目名称后需要注意的事项
- URL更新:更改项目名称后,原有的URL将不再有效,你需要分享新的URL给其他合作者或用户。
- 文档更新:确保所有相关文档、README文件和Wiki页面中的项目名称也得到更新。
- 依赖管理:如果你的项目被其他项目依赖,确保及时通知相关开发者进行更新。
四、常见问题解答
1. 更改项目名称会影响GitHub的分支吗?
更改项目名称不会影响项目的分支结构,所有的分支依然存在,并且可以通过新的项目名称访问。
2. 更改项目名称是否会丢失之前的提交历史?
不会。更改项目名称仅仅是改变了项目的标签,之前的提交历史将会保留,用户仍然可以通过Git命令查看历史记录。
3. 如何在本地Git仓库中更新项目名称?
在本地Git仓库中更新项目名称,您需要执行以下命令:
bash
git remote set-url origin <新项目URL>
确保将 <新项目URL>
替换为新更改的GitHub项目URL。
4. 是否可以随时更改项目名称?
是的,你可以随时更改项目名称,没有限制。但请注意对外分享的链接和相关依赖关系。
5. 更改名称后,旧的GitHub链接会自动重定向吗?
是的,GitHub会自动将旧的链接重定向到新的链接,虽然不建议长期依赖此功能,最好是更新你的链接。
五、总结
更改GitHub项目名称是一个简单而重要的操作,可以帮助开发者更好地管理项目。遵循上述步骤,你就可以轻松完成项目名称的更改。同时,不要忘记及时更新相关的文档和通知合作者,以确保项目的顺利进行。如果你在更改项目名称的过程中遇到问题,可以参考以上常见问题解答,或者咨询GitHub社区。
通过更改项目名称,让你的项目更加专业化和易于识别,提升用户和开发者的体验。
希望本篇文章对你有所帮助!
正文完